Lachlan Macquarie: The Father of Australia (2011)

0.0/10 63 min Documentary

Overview

Biography of Lachlan Macquarie and his wife, Elizabeth, who arrived to govern the colony of New South Wales in Australia in 1810. In just over a decade, the couple transformed the prison colony into a proto nation.
